// MAX_PROCTOR_QUEUE_DEPTH
//
// Hard cap on concurrent exam sessions awaiting a proctor in
// Vantellum's review queue. Above this, new sessions get a retry
// banner instead of silently queueing forever. Value tuned from
// last term's load test; do not raise without re-running it.
// The load-test build token is recorded below for traceability.

build token for bageg-yahof: htk3_673

## Break-Glass Access — Gatecount Service

If the Thornfield stadium turnstile counter stops reporting during an event, normal deploy channels are bypassed. Page the duty lead, open the break-glass console, and record your reason in the sync notes before touching anything. Access requires two-person confirmation at the weekly eng sync review. To unseal the console, enter the recovery passphrase shown below.

recovery phrase for tadup-hahog: wendor-druael

Release checklist — Shrinklet CLI v2.4 (batch image resizing)

Verify that `shrinklet resize --batch` preserves EXIF orientation and emits a per-file summary, since support tickets often hinge on silent rotation bugs. Confirm the progress bar degrades gracefully on dumb terminals. When customers report mismatched output, ask them for the build token printed at startup, shown here for reference.

session token of yajep-hahaf = htk31_bdf9e6857d57a699ce425c2d94acb7d

Welcome aboard! A quick note on Quellsift, the alert deduplicator we license from Marrowbend Systems. It sits between our pagers and the monitoring firehose, collapsing duplicate alerts so nobody gets woken up twelve times for one flaky disk. The contract renews each spring, and their support folks are genuinely responsive. If dedup rules look wrong or the queue backs up, reach their vendor desk here.

alerts address for kafof-bagag: kasael@olvarqdyn.corp